摘  要:文章介绍了合金化热镀锌镀层相结构研究的常用方法,如金相法(包括彩色金相)、X射线衍射、电化学方法、扫描电镜观测和透射电镜衍射等,并比较了各种方法的优缺点。其中重点介绍了用于半定量、定量分析的X射线衍射和电化学方法,并详细介绍了目前常用于相鉴定的透射电镜衍射法。The usual investigation methods of the phases structure of Zn-Fe alloy coating of GA products such as optical microscopy (OM), X-ray diffraction (XRD), electrochemical method, scanning electron microscopy (SEM) and transmission electron microscopy (TEM) etc. were introduced in the paper. The advantages and disadvantages of them were compared, too. Among them half-quantitative and quantitative methods of XRD and electro-chemistry methods were in the highlight. And the most used method to identify phase, TEM diffraction was introduced in detail.
